Dr. Jane Limmer, M.D., is an obstetrician-gynecologist at VCU Health and an Assistant Professor in the Department of Obstetrics and Gynecology at the Virginia Commonwealth University School of Medicine. She provides comprehensive women’s health care, supporting patients through all stages of reproductive life—from routine gynecologic care and pregnancy to menopause management. Dr. Limmer earned her medical degree from Harvard Medical School and completed her residency in obstetrics and gynecology at Duke University School of Medicine, where she served as administrative chief resident. She also holds an undergraduate degree from Dartmouth College.

A board-certified OB-GYN and Fellow of the American College of Obstetricians and Gynecologists, Dr. Limmer is also a Menopause Society Certified Practitioner, with a particular focus on perimenopause and menopause care. Her clinical work includes guiding patients through pregnancy and postpartum care, managing complex contraceptive needs, and performing minimally invasive procedures to treat conditions that may contribute to infertility or pregnancy loss. Before joining VCU Health, Dr. Limmer practiced in Colorado, where she received multiple teaching honors, including the Association of Professors of Gynecology and Obstetrics Excellence Teaching Award and the Council on Resident Education in Obstetrics and Gynecology National Faculty Award. In addition to her clinical practice, she is passionate about mentoring medical trainees and advancing women’s health education.
